My point is about the conceptual framing of a ladder leading to a narrow frame of view about evolution, not that this particular meme is portraying itself literally as an evolutionary ladder.
There is no progression up a ladder in evolution, not towards sophistication nor complexity.
Every single species alive on earth comes from a genetic lineage precisely as old and thus “evolved” as we do. Species can shed complexity and capabilities from evolutionary pressures just as much they can gain them.
I know this is a meme but framings subconciously slip into our ways of thinking like this very easily.
